Ariana Grande, Demi Lovato, J Balvin and more have major deal in the works


Celebrity manager Scooter Braun signed a mega merger with HYBE


ariana grande demi lovato© GettyImages
Robert PeterpaulWeekend Editor
APRIL 3, 2021 9:38 AM EDTAPR 3, 2021, 9:38 AM EDT

Superstars like  Ariana Grande  are getting a big payday from music manager Scooter Braun. Braun’s company Ithaca Holdings has combined with HYBE, the label for BTS, in a mega merger which is part of a larger $1 billion deal. As a result, the rich are getting richer. Braun’s clients  Justin Bieber , J Balvin , Demi Lovato  and the aforementioned Grande are slated to become vital shareholders in the capital. According to Variety, a total of 863,209 new shares were issued, valued at $186 a share, bringing the total to $160.5 million.

View post on X

The artists in Scooter’s roster received their cut of the deal in ranks. Bieber and Grande were given 53,557 apiece, which is about $10 million each. Balvin got 21,423 shares, while Lovato was only allocated 5,355. Other stars on the label include: Carly Rae Jepsen, Asher Roth and Migos rapper Quavo, who received smaller allocations. The motive behind the HYBE and Ithaca merge is to dominate the industry on a global basis. The deal includes a variety of services, like: management, label services and publishing.
